一、区块链四大核心技术解析
区块链技术体系由四项核心组件构成,其协同作用支撑了分布式账本的可靠性:
- 共识机制:通过PoW、PoS等算法确保节点间数据一致性,解决分布式网络记账权分配问题,如比特币采用PoW实现全网同步验证
- 分布式存储:利用P2P网络技术将数据分片存储于多节点,防止单点故障并提升安全性,该技术已广泛应用于视频下载等场景
- 加密技术:非对称加密算法保障数据传输安全,公钥用于信息加密验证,私钥确保身份鉴权,构成信任体系基础
- 智能合约:基于代码的自动化协议,在满足条件时自主执行交易,消除传统合同对中介的依赖
二、智能合约开发与区块链开发对比
两类技术开发存在目标定位和技术实现的显著差异:
- 开发目标:区块链开发聚焦底层架构优化(如共识算法改进),而智能合约开发侧重在现有链上实现业务逻辑(如DApp功能设计)
- 技术特性:区块链需考虑网络层协议和存储扩容,智能合约开发强调Solidity语言和虚拟机兼容性
- 安全要求:区块链开发需防范51%攻击等底层风险,智能合约更需关注代码漏洞导致的资产损失
三、智能合约应用场景实践
智能合约已在多个领域形成成熟应用方案:
领域 | 应用模式 | 技术特征 |
---|---|---|
供应链管理 | 物流节点自动触发付款 | 物联网+链上存证 |
金融服务 | 去中心化借贷协议 | 超额抵押清算机制 |
数字身份 | 跨平台认证系统 | 零知识证明集成 |
四、技术发展未来展望
区块链与智能合约的融合将推动以下趋势:合约执行效率通过分片技术提升,跨链协议扩展应用边界,监管沙盒保障合规创新。开发者需平衡去中心化与性能需求,企业应建立链上链下协同机制应对商业场景复杂度
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/1520484.html